Abstract

We study numerically the dynamics of the Rabi Hamiltonian, which describes the interaction of a single cavity mode and a two-level atom without the rotating wave approximation. We analyze this system subjected to damping and dephasing reservoirs, included via the usual Lindblad superoperators in the master equation. We show that the combination of the antirotating term and the atomic dephasing leads to linear asymptotic photon generation from the vacuum. We reveal the origins of the phenomenon and estimate its importance in realistic situations. (AU)
